Augustine Pulu, the proficient rugby union player celebrated for his role as a scrum-half for the Japan Rugby League One club Hino Red Dolphins, has long been a standout talent in the world of rugby. While fans across the globe admire his skills on the field, there remains a veil of mystery around his personal life, particularly regarding his marital status.

A Rugby Luminary: Born in Ōtāhuhu, Auckland, New Zealand, on January 4, 1990, Augustine Pulu has become a revered figure in the rugby community. His exceptional abilities as a scrum-half have earned him a place of honor among rugby enthusiasts.

Representing Tonga: Augustine Pulu’s connection with Tonga, which he represents at the international level, is a testament to his ancestral ties. His decision to qualify and play for Tonga on ancestry grounds showcases the deep bond he shares with this Pacific island nation.
